Arixa Capital Advisors LLC—a bridge, renovation, and construction loan provider based in California—was sued by a former employee for failing to prevent a data breach that occurred last year.
“Arixa Capital has accrued approximately 20 years of data and contracts,” but failed to maintain sufficient data security practices to protect that collection, Douglas Cochrane said in a complaint filed Monday in the US District Court for the Central District of California.
